Fixing your clogged shower head made easy
Clogged shower heads are annoying. Mineral deposits build up and water flow slows to a trickle. We get used to it and put up with it day after day, week after week, but it doesn’t have to be that way. Shower head maintenance is a snap. If your shower head allows only a slow flow, get a cup of white vinegar and pour it into a small plastic bag. Then secure the plastic bag — with the shower head completely immersed in the vinegar. You can tape the bag around the pipe leading to the shower head or even use a rubber band; then leave it overnight. This works only for chrome-plated heads, and should not be used for brass or gold fixtures. Next morning, remove the bag and wipe with a damp cloth.
